Michelin starred 10 seat omakase curated by Chef Michael Collantes and operated by Michelin's Sommelier of the year Benjamin Coutts and Chef de Cuisine Kevin Abanilla.
Soseki takes traditional omakase with a mix of modern dishes to create their signature experience. Mulitple courses and a multi dining room experience with their next door sake bar Bar Kada.

I simply don't have the words to convey what a great experience I had at Soseki. I went to the two 1* Michelin Omakase restaurants in Orlando on back-to-back nights and Soseki is by far my recommendation. Josh, Chef Mike and the entire team make you feel comfortable in their sophisticated, yet approachable, establishment. The chefs are focused on the food, but are eager to engage and discuss e.g. their blend of rice varieties, wasabi grower, etc. "Chef, but which spoon should we use?" "The spoon will choose you." The supporting staff floats in and out of your space to clear plates and wipe up your mess without needing to be asked. Josh is attentive to details in a way that makes you feel heard as a person, not just a customer. I eat only Kosher fish, and team worked with my restrictions to create a tailored menu that did not disappoint. They could have easily said, "sorry, we can't accommodate", but they rose to the challenge. When they serve dishes to each party, they quietly explain to each party what they were being served, in a way that felt personal and didn't single me out for being different.

My wife and I spent a wonderful evening at Soseki last night. We have been fortunate to dine in some of the great restaurants in Europe and the United States. Among them a number of Michelin two star and three star restaurants. Soseki certainly belongs in this category. At a great restaurant we look for impeccable service, consistent quality throughout, innovative dishes impeccably prepared and, and most of all, at least one moment during the evening where a bite of food elevates you to a point of sublime bliss. Our dinner at Soseki had a number of those moments . The interaction with the chefs and our ability to watch them preparing the dishes up close was an additional bonus for us. We had the upgraded wine pairings, and shared one order of the caviar, which is a fresh can just for us and can be used in any manner that you’d like throughout the meal. It was wonderful. The menu was a blend of French and Japanese technique, ingredients and flavor profile which we found to be wonderful. Most items were locally sourced. This was a multi course meal. We are always concerned in such a situation that we will arrive at a point 70-80% through the meal, where we can’t take another bite,. At Soseki, we found the portions to be perfect. My wife ate every bite, as did I. She left the restaurant feeling very full. I left the restaurant feeling full and satisfied, but not overly so. It worked perfectly. Wine pairings were excellent and pourings were small but adequate with splashes easily forthcoming if more was needed to accompany a particular course. We would recommend an evening there to anyone. Two caveats. One, the seating is at the counter, which accommodates 10 guests only. This adds to the intimacy of the evening, and the connection between you as a diner and the preparation of the food. For the two of us it was easy to interact with each other. For a group of four or larger that is looking to socialize extensively throughout the evening, it may be that this would be more challenging. Not a big deal, just something to consider. The other is that this is not an inexpensive evening For the two of us with the upgrades the bill was about $2000 (the upgraded wine pairing, and the shared can of caviar added $800 plus tip and tax to our bill). From our experience, this is expensive no matter the venue unless you really splurge on the wine. In any event you can be guaranteed a special night that is worth the cost. Today’s Soseki will learn whether it will be awarded its second Michelin star. It certainly deserves it.
